Original Greek driving licence booklet issued in Athens on 2 October 1925 by the Ministry of Communications (Υπουργείον της Συγκοινωνίας), under the Directorate of Railways.
An exceptionally early and historically important Greek motoring document from the interwar period, featuring:
- Original portrait photograph of the holder
- Multiple official state seals and tax stamps
- Traffic Police and Ministry verification stamps
- Revenue stamps (“τέλη” / χαρτόσημα)
- Later renewal and inspection stamps including a 1954 renewal
- References to the Greek Republic, Greek State, and Kingdom of Greece across different periods of use
Interesting details include:
- Ministry of Communications / Railways Directorate
- Traffic Police (“Τμήμα Τροχαίας Κινήσεως”)
- Official round seals of the Ministry and Police authorities
- 1954 renewal entry with later Ministry of Transport stamps
- Early government-issued photo identification format
